Fall quarter classes started at UCR as parking lots buzzed, dorm cafeterias were busy and backpack-carrying youths walked the campus.
UCR Welcome Week 2025 was underway and will feature events such as registration for intramural sports, free chair massages and an ice cream social.
On Monday, the UCR Botanic Gardens gave away free plants for any students looking to decorate drab dorm rooms.
A new dormitory, known as North District 2, saw its first school-day action as well.
Located on Canyon Crest Drive, it brings in Riverside Community College District students to live alongside UCR students. It boasts 429 furnished units in two apartment-style buildings with amenities such as a gym, laundry facilities, two courtyards with games and a park with a trail, a UCR news release states.
The arrangement is the first of its kind, UCR officials said.
